- Brixham, EnglandWith views of the sea as you approach this holiday property, Honeysuckle Bay Cottage is one half of a 17th-century former public house, which has been tastefully decorated and furnished offering spacious accommodation. This semi-detached house has views across Torbay from upstairs, with a balcony in the main bedroom. Close by are Napoleonic forts, which are now part of the Berry Head Nature Reserve, and can be visited at any time. Shoalstone Pool, an outdoor saltwater pool, is an Art Deco icon of the South Devon coastline, and is just ¼ mile away.
This is a popular destination with walkers, birdwatchers, nature lovers or people looking for a good old family holiday. Visit Greenway House and Gardens, Agatha Christie’s stately home, or Dartmoor, with its tors and quaint villages. Take a ferry to Torquay, with its bustling shops, bistros, cafés and the Living Coasts coastal zoo. Enjoy a boat trip to maritime Dartmouth, where you can ride on the steam railway, or take a leisurely cruise along the River Dart. Honeysuckle Bay Cottage is the ideal base from which to discover South Devon, Dartmoor, Torbay and Brixham. Beach ¼ mile. - Bovey Tracey, EnglandShewte Farm is an elegant, Grade II listed, galleried stone barn and has a floor-to-ceiling picture window offering spectacular views over Dartmoor. Sleeping six comfortably in three spacious bedrooms, it has an open plan living space with French limestone floor, underfloor heating and a wood burner. It has been furnished throughout with characterful antiques and the highest quality linen. Guests also have use of the adjoining games barn and the tree house.
The location is idyllic and ever so peaceful, set in the middle of 80 acres of fields, woods and streams set between the National Park and National Trust land. The area is exceptionally rich in wildlife including buzzards, deer, otters (part of National England Otter Survey) and sky larks, as well as England’s largest collection of bog myrtle. The location is perfect for walking or cycling on Dartmoor, visiting numerous beaches or National Trust properties. Despite this rural setting not far from Bovey Tracey, which include an excellent delicatessen, butcher, baker and restaurants. Beach 10 miles.
